Overview
Consultant to provide technical support for the implementation of a project focused on Technical Assistance for Social Housing (ATHIS) in Brazil and for partners from the Global South, ensuring participatory processes and addressing gender sensitivity.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ide technical support for participatory processes, ensuring inclusiveness, representativeness, gender sensitivity, and accountability.
- Adapt UN-Habitat’s Capacity Needs Assessment (CNA) methodology to the context of Social Housing Technical Assistance (ATHIS) in Brazil and for partners from the Global South.
- Provide technical support and guidance for workshops to develop a participatory, gender-oriented methodology for assessing ATHIS demands and prioritizing intervention territories.
- Develop a methodological guide systematizing participatory tools and methods for demand collection, analysis, and categorization in housing and ATHIS, with a focus on gender-related issues.
- Lead the process of defining priority communities for ATHIS interventions, considering the specific housing needs of vulnerable groups.
- Engage directly with social and community leaders to ensure legitimacy and depth of housing demand assessments.
- Provide technical support for the development and implementation of a communication and mobilization plan.
- Organize and conduct events and information sessions to raise awareness of the ATHIS Law.
- Provide support and technical guidance for conducting a Global Forum in São Paulo.
- Conduct a mapping of relevant professionals and institutions in São Paulo and partner countries involved in social housing programs.
- Provide support for the creation of a collaboration platform for ATHIS professionals from the Global South.
- Provide support to the development of a sustainability plan for the ATHIS network.
- Participate in field work missions as required.
- Complete all indicated courses and training activities, including the BSAFE security course.
